public FunctionObject(java.lang.String name,
java.lang.reflect.Member methodOrConstructor,
Scriptable scope)
The member argument must be either a
java.lang.reflect.Method or a java.lang.reflect.Constructor and must
match one of two forms.
The first form is a member with zero or more parameters of the following types: Object, String, boolean, Scriptable, int, or double. The Long type is not supported because the double representation of a long (which is the EMCA-mandated storage type for Numbers) may lose precision. If the member is a Method, the return value must be void or one of the types allowed for parameters.
The runtime will perform appropriate conversions based upon the type of the parameter. A parameter type of Object specifies that no conversions are to be done. A parameter of type String will use Context.toString to convert arguments. Similarly, parameters of type double, boolean, and Scriptable will cause Context.toNumber, Context.toBoolean, and Context.toObject, respectively, to be called.
If the method is not static, the Java 'this' value will correspond to the JavaScript 'this' value. Any attempt to call the function with a 'this' value that is not of the right Java type will result in an error.
The second form is the variable arguments (or "varargs") form. If the FunctionObject will be used as a constructor, the member must have the following parameters
(Context cx, Object[] args, Function ctorObj,
boolean inNewExpr)
and if it is a Method, be static and return an Object result.
Otherwise, if the FunctionObject will not be used to define a constructor, the member must be a static Method with parameters
(Context cx, Scriptable thisObj, Object[] args,
Function funObj)
and an Object result.
When the function varargs form is called as part of a function call, the
args parameter contains the arguments, with
thisObj set to the JavaScript 'this' value.
funObj is the function object for the invoked function.
When the constructor varargs form is called or invoked while evaluating a
new expression, args contains the arguments,
ctorObj refers to this FunctionObject, and
inNewExpr is true if and only if a new
expression caused the call. This supports defining a function that has
different behavior when called as a constructor than when invoked as a
normal function call. (For example, the Boolean constructor, when called
as a function, will convert to boolean rather than creating a new
object.)

public void addAsConstructor(Scriptable scope, Scriptable prototype)
Sets up the "prototype" and "constructor" properties. Also calls
setParent and setPrototype with appropriate values. Then adds the
function object as a property of the given scope, using
prototype.getClassName() as the name of the property.
